**First-day checklist — Item 4: Collect your pass**
Reception at Fenborough Court has moved from the mezzanine to the ground floor, next to the atrium planters. Report there before 9:30 to collect your photo badge from the duty officer. Until your badge is printed, the turnstiles will accept the temporary starter code below.

turnstile pass: bdg-YEOZLM-79341408

Subject: Quiet room access — top floor. Hello assistants, a reminder from the front desk at Orvell House: the quiet room on the top floor is now bookable in half-hour blocks through the room planner. Please make sure bookings are entered in advance, as walk-ins keep clashing. The room stays locked between sessions to protect equipment, and cleaning runs at 16:45 daily. When escorting someone up, let them in with the keypad code below.

door code, hahag-tagef: bdg-OAWSKZ-89993088

Subject: Scheduled key rotation — Copperleaf config service

Hi,

As part of the quarterly review, we are rotating credentials for the Copperleaf configuration service. Because Copperleaf hot-reloads its config bundle, the new key takes effect without a restart; watchers pick up the change within thirty seconds, and the old key stays valid for one hour of overlap. For your audit records, the replacement key is included below.

service key, hawif-taweg: zpat3_g6e

## Changed defaults

Heads up: the Ledgerline tax-rate lookup cache now defaults to a 15-minute TTL instead of 24 hours. Turns out rates in the Veldt County sandbox were going stale mid-demo, which was embarrassing. Eviction is now LRU rather than FIFO, and the cache warms on boot. If you're reviewing, check that nothing hardcodes the old TTL. The new defaults land as follows.

deployment values, bajop-taweg:
holwyn:
  log_level: debug
  metrics_host: metrics.holwyn.zemvarsys.internal
  pool_size: 32